Are people in Malibu older or younger than people in Wellesley?
- The Median Age in Malibu is 14.3 years older than in Wellesley.

Are housing costs cheaper in Malibu or Wellesley?
- Malibu housing costs are 96.9% more expensive than Wellesley hous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Malibu or Wellesley?
- The average commute for residents of Malibu is 5.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Wellesley.

Things to do in Wellesley?
Wellesley is an affluent suburban town just outside Boston offering residents an excellent school system coupled with lush green spaces including an arboretum within Wellesley College's campus .Weekly farmers markets provide fresh produce year round adding further convenience for residents who can easily commute into Boston using either public transportation options or highways leading directly into downtown .

Things to do in Malibu?
Malibu, California is an iconic beach town known around the world. Located in Los Angeles County and nestled along the Pacific Coast Highway, Malibu offers stunning views and plenty of activities for residents and visitors alike. From surfing to whale watching, hiking or simply relaxing on the sand, there is something for everyone in this dreamy paradise. Along with its beautiful beaches and nature trails, Malibu also has a vibrant nightlife featuring clubs, restaurants and shops that are sure to keep you entertained for hours. With its stunning landscape and endless possibilities for adventure, Malibu is truly a magical place!
